Output 088631643307c03b8523bdbea829eaa0c98e599ebc158ccd864ef3d0a7b4707a:0

value
10440936
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c3938f5f3a174751d9a0ab54394ed38cfad5733 OP_EQUAL
address
MErC8u4pnx85h6okdFTqAbQWenjm93tD5E
transaction
088631643307c03b8523bdbea829eaa0c98e599ebc158ccd864ef3d0a7b4707a
spent
true